Tech-savvy Landlords: A Guide to AI in Property Management

Introduction

Property management has traditionally been a complex task involving numerous responsibilities, from tenant screening to maintenance scheduling. With the advent of AI, landlords can streamline these processes, making them more efficient and less time-consuming.

Understanding AI in Property Management

Definition and Scope of AI in Property Management

AI in property management involves the use of advanced technologies to automate and enhance various tasks related to overseeing and maintaining rental properties. This includes but is not limited to tenant interactions, maintenance, and financial management.

Key Technologies Involved

The core technologies powering AI in property management include machine learning algorithms, data analytics, and automation tools. These technologies work in tandem to analyze vast amounts of data, predict trends, and automate routine tasks.

Benefits of AI for Landlords

Efficiency and Time-saving

One of the primary benefits of integrating AI into property management is the significant time savings it offers. Tasks that would traditionally take hours can now be accomplished in minutes, allowing landlords to focus on more strategic aspects of their business.

Enhanced Decision-making

AI empowers landlords with data-driven insights, aiding in more informed decision-making. From setting optimal rental prices to identifying high-quality tenants, AI algorithms can analyze data to provide valuable recommendations.

Cost Reduction and Optimization

By automating repetitive tasks and optimizing processes, AI helps landlords reduce operational costs. Whether it’s energy management or predictive maintenance, AI-driven solutions contribute to overall cost efficiency.

Implementing AI Tools in Rental Processes

AI Applications in Screening Tenants

AI streamlines the tenant screening process by analyzing historical data, credit scores, and rental histories. This ensures a more accurate assessment of potential tenants, reducing the risk of non-payment and property damage.

Automated Maintenance Scheduling and Monitoring

AI-driven systems can predict and schedule maintenance tasks based on historical data and real-time monitoring. This proactive approach minimizes the likelihood of major issues, ensuring the property is well-maintained.

Data Security and Privacy Concerns

Importance of Securing Sensitive Information

As AI relies heavily on data, it’s crucial for landlords to prioritize data security. Implementing robust cybersecurity measures protects sensitive tenant information and prevents unauthorized access.

Strategies for Maintaining Privacy

Landlords can employ encryption, access controls, and regular security audits to safeguard tenant data. Communicating these measures to tenants also builds trust and confidence in the use of AI.

AI-driven Financial Management

Automated Rent Collection

AI simplifies the rent collection process by automating reminders and transactions. This not only ensures timely payments but also reduces the administrative burden on landlords.

Expense Tracking and Financial Forecasting

AI tools can analyze financial data to provide accurate expense tracking and forecasting. This enables landlords to make strategic financial decisions and plan for future investments.

Enhancing Tenant Experience

Personalized Communication

AI facilitates personalized communication with tenants through chatbots and automated messaging. This not only improves tenant satisfaction but also ensures timely responses to queries and concerns.

Predictive Issue Resolution

By analyzing historical data, AI can predict potential issues and address them proactively. This predictive maintenance approach enhances the overall living experience for tenants.

Challenges and Limitations

Potential Hurdles in Implementing AI

While AI offers numerous benefits, landlords may face challenges such as initial setup costs, resistance to change, and the need for ongoing training. Addressing these hurdles is crucial for successful implementation.

Addressing Common Concerns

Transparent communication with tenants about the use of AI and addressing concerns related to job displacement and privacy helps build trust and acceptance.

Choosing the Right AI Solutions

Factors to Consider When Selecting AI Tools

Landlords should consider factors like scalability, integration capabilities, and user-friendliness when choosing AI solutions. Understanding specific business needs ensures a tailored and effective implementation.
